According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ices for miami-fort lauderdale, florida are 179.61% higher in 2026 versus 1990 (a $1,318,517,486.26 difference in value).

Between 1990 and 2026: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ida experienced an average inflation rate of 2.90% per year. This rate of change indicates significant inflation. In other words, miami-fort lauderdale, florida costing $734,120,651 in the year 1990 would cost $2,052,638,137.26 in 2026 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 2.56% during this same period, inflation for miami-fort lauderdale, florida was higher.

In the year 1990: Pricing changed by 5.20%, which is above the average yearly change for miami-fort lauderdale, florida during the 1990-2026 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1990 (5.40%), inflation for miami-fort lauderdale, florida was lower.

Adjust miami-fort lauderdale, florida prices for inflation

Start with the inflation rate formula:

CPI in 2026 / CPI in 1990 * 1990 USD value = 2026 USD value

Then plug in historical CPI values from above. The CPI for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ida was 127.683 in the year 1990 and 357.009 in 2026:

357.009 / 127.683 * $734,120,651 = $2,052,638,137.26

Therefore, according to U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, $734,120,651 in 1990 has the same "purchasing power" as $2,052,638,137.26 in 2026 (in the CPI category of Miami-Fort Lauderdale, Florida).
